When I started reading Hopeless I really thought it was going to be a light and cute contemporary and it would be a quick read.  And the only think I got from those 3 was the quick read, because I couldn't put it down.  The story was a lot more than I was expecting but in a good way.

In this book we meet 17 year old Sky, who has been home schooled all her life but how convinces her adopted mom to go do public school for her senior year.  Sky meets Dean Holder, a guy with a reputation that fascinates and scares her at the same time.  Dean has secrets, secrets that Sky wants to find out, secrets that could change Sky's life for ever.

That's pretty much all I'm going to say about the story line.  But, what I can say is that we get to see high school life, mean high school life, but also 2 beautiful friendships that Sky has.  Her love story with Dean, the ups and downs; it's pretty amazing how much it's in there and how much you can relate to some of it. 

The main story is touching and scary and I cried, and cried and cried a lot and there were times I wanted to reached thru the book a slap some people in that book.  Yes, my emotions were all over the place, I felt sad, angry, happy, relieved, so many of them in one book, it had been a while since a book did that to me so Thank You Colleen Hoover.

No spoilers, so I'm going to stop over here.  I gave this book 5 stars and would give more if I could.  Amazing story, amazing writing, amazing everything.
